Orient and Tissot are both renowned watch brands known for their quality craftsmanship, heritage, and innovative designs. Orient is a Japanese brand famous for its automatic watches, while Tissot, a Swiss brand, is known for its precision and stylish timepieces.

Introduction

When it comes to choosing between Orient and Tissot, watch enthusiasts often find themselves at a crossroads. Both brands offer unique features and styles that cater to a variety of tastes and preferences. Orient is celebrated for its rich history in watchmaking, particularly its automatic movements that provide reliability and accuracy. Many customers appreciate the craftsmanship and affordability of Orient watches, making them an excellent choice for those seeking quality without breaking the bank.

On the other hand, Tissot is synonymous with Swiss precision and elegance. Known for their innovative technology and stylish designs, Tissot watches often feature advanced functionalities such as chronographs and smart technology. Customers often gravitate towards Tissot for its iconic designs and the prestige associated with Swiss watchmaking.

Here are some key points to consider when comparing Orient and Tissot:
  • Price Range: Orient generally offers more budget-friendly options, while Tissot can be more expensive due to its Swiss heritage.
  • Design: Orient watches often showcase a classic aesthetic, whereas Tissot combines traditional and modern designs.
  • Movement: Orient is known for its in-house automatic movements, while Tissot features both quartz and mechanical movements.
  • Durability: Both brands are known for their reliable and durable watches, suitable for everyday wear.
Ultimately, the choice between Orient and Tissot depends on personal preferences regarding style, functionality, and budget. Both brands have proven quality and are trusted by thousands of watch enthusiasts worldwide.

How can I choose the best watch between Orient and Tissot?

Consider your budget, style preferences, and the features you desire. Orient offers excellent automatic watches at a lower price point, while Tissot provides Swiss precision and a wider range of functionalities.

What are the key features to look for when selecting a watch?

Look for movement type (automatic vs. quartz), design style, durability, water resistance, and additional features such as chronographs or smart technology.

Are there any common mistakes people make when purchasing watches?

One common mistake is not considering the watch's functionality. Ensure the watch suits your lifestyle, whether it's for casual wear, sports, or formal occasions.

What is the warranty like for Orient and Tissot watches?

Both brands typically offer warranties, with Tissot often providing a longer warranty period due to its higher price point and Swiss craftsmanship.

Which brand has better resale value, Orient or Tissot?

Tissot generally has a better resale value due to its Swiss heritage and brand prestige, while Orient watches tend to be more affordable and less sought after in the resale market.
